        /// <summary>
        /// This is a helper method to setup a Content Key for delivery from Azure Media Services
        /// </summary>
        /// <param name="context">The CloudMediaContext instance used to communicate with Azure Media Services</param>
        /// <param name="restrictions">One or more restrictions to add to the ContentKeyAuthorizationPolicy associated with the ContentKey</param>
        /// <returns>A ContentKey that is configured for delivery to clients</returns>
        private static IContentKey SetupContentKey(CloudMediaContext context, List <ContentKeyAuthorizationPolicyRestriction> restrictions)
        {
            //
            //  Create the ContentKeyAuthorizationPolicyOption
            //
            IContentKeyAuthorizationPolicyOption option =
                context.ContentKeyAuthorizationPolicyOptions.Create("Option with Token Restriction",
                                                                    ContentKeyDeliveryType.BaselineHttp,
                                                                    restrictions,
                                                                    null);

            //
            //  Create the ContentKeyAuthorizationPolicy and add the option from above
            //
            IContentKeyAuthorizationPolicy policy = context.ContentKeyAuthorizationPolicies.CreateAsync("Policy to illustrate integration with ACS").Result;

            policy.Options.Add(option);

            //
            //  Create the ContentKey and associate the policy from above
            //
            byte[]      keyValue   = GetRandomKeyValue();
            Guid        keyId      = Guid.NewGuid();
            IContentKey contentKey = context.ContentKeys.Create(keyId, keyValue, "Test Key", ContentKeyType.EnvelopeEncryption);

            contentKey.AuthorizationPolicyId = policy.Id;
            contentKey.Update();

            return(contentKey);
        }

        public static void ApplyMultiDrmAuthorizationPolicyToAsset(string id)
        {
            IAsset asset = _context.Assets.Where(a => a.Id == id).FirstOrDefault();

            if (asset == null)
            {
                Console.WriteLine("Error: Asset {0} Not Found", id);
            }
            else
            {
                System.Console.WriteLine("Asset Name = {0}", asset.Name);
                DeleteMultiDrmAuthorizationPolicyToAsset(id);

                IContentKey keyCENC = CreateContentKeyCommonType(asset);
                Console.WriteLine("Created CENC key {0} for the asset {1} ", keyCENC.Id, asset.Id);
                Console.WriteLine("PlayReady License Key delivery URL: {0}", keyCENC.GetKeyDeliveryUrl(ContentKeyDeliveryType.PlayReadyLicense));
                Console.WriteLine("Widevine License Key delivery URL: {0}", keyCENC.GetKeyDeliveryUrl(ContentKeyDeliveryType.Widevine));
                IContentKey keyCENCcbcs = CreateContentKeyCommonCBCType(asset);
                Console.WriteLine("Created CENC-cbcs key {0} for the asset {1} ", keyCENCcbcs.Id, asset.Id);
                Console.WriteLine("FairPlay License Key delivery URL: {0}", keyCENCcbcs.GetKeyDeliveryUrl(ContentKeyDeliveryType.FairPlay));
                Console.WriteLine();

                IContentKeyAuthorizationPolicy policyCENC = CreateMultiDrmAuthorizationPolicyCommonType();
                keyCENC.AuthorizationPolicyId = policyCENC.Id;
                keyCENC = keyCENC.UpdateAsync().Result;
                Console.WriteLine("Added authorization policy to CENC Key: {0}", keyCENC.AuthorizationPolicyId);

                IContentKeyAuthorizationPolicy policyCENCcbcs = CreateMultiDrmAuthorizationPolicyCommonCBCType();
                keyCENCcbcs.AuthorizationPolicyId = policyCENCcbcs.Id;
                keyCENCcbcs = keyCENCcbcs.UpdateAsync().Result;
                Console.WriteLine("Added authorization policy to CENC-cbcs Key: {0}", keyCENCcbcs.AuthorizationPolicyId);
                Console.WriteLine();

                CreateAssetDeliveryPolicyCenc(asset, keyCENC);
                CreateAssetDeliveryPolicyCencCbcs(asset, keyCENCcbcs);
                Console.WriteLine("Created asset delivery policy.\n");

                string url = GetStreamingOriginLocator(asset);
                Console.WriteLine("Created locator.");
                Console.WriteLine("Encrypted Smooth+PlayReady URL: {0}/manifest", url);
                Console.WriteLine("Encrypted MPEG-DASH URL: {0}/manifest(format=mpd-time-csf)", url);
                Console.WriteLine("Encrypted HLS+FairPlay URL: {0}/manifest(format=m3u8-aapl)", url);
            }
        }
